“Always Remembered”
Teams of 2:
- 2001 meter row
4 rounds:
- 9 (9R/9L) weighted step ups (20/16″)
- 11 bear complexes (155/105#, NTE 75%)
RECORD TIME
OPTIONAL Cash Out:
2977 meter row (in memory of the 2977 individuals who lost their lives during the 9/11 attacks)
Notes: Today we take a break from our regular CrossFit Football programming to bring you a partner WOD, designed by Coach Dave in remembrance of the terror attack that occurred 15 years ago today. Teams of 2 split the work as needed. The weighted step ups will use either the bear complex bar to 20/16″ box or heavy sand bags to a 24/20″ box, replicating the climbing of first responders in the stair towers with gear or survivors. There will be a 40 minute time CAP on this WOD. The Cash Out is optional, and athletes will likely have to complete the row after the normal 60-minute class.
